Reaction to Miami Selecting OT Patrick Paul in Round 2
On today’s DolphinsTalk.com Podcast, Mike and Tom are here to break down the Dolphins' selection of Patrick Paul with the 55th pick in the 2nd round of the draft. We talk about his time at Houston, whether it was a smart pick Miami made to take him at Pick #55, and where he fits in both in the short term and the long term. We then pivot and look at what positions Miami should target on Day 3 in rounds 5, 6, and 7 and how this pick of Patrick Paul plays into what Miami may or may not do post-June 1st when Xavien Howard's money comes off the board. All this and more is on this episode of the DolphinsTalk.com Podcast.

Reaction to Miami Selecting CHOP ROBINSON in Rd 1
On today’s DolphinsTalk.com Podcast, Mike and Tom are here to break down the Dolphins selection of Chop Robinson by the Miami Dolphins at Pick #21 in the draft's first round. We talk about his time at Penn St, whether it was a smart pick Miami made to take him at Pick #21, and where he fits in both in the short term and the long term. We then pivot and look at what positions Miami should target in Round 2 at pick #55 and why Miami doesn't need to address the offensive line this weekend as there are many options Post June 1st. We also talk about other surprises in Round 1 of the NFL draft by other teams. All this and more is on this episode of the DolphinsTalk.com Podcast.
